        # appknox-python
        
        Command-line interface & Python wrapper for the Appknox API.
        
        
        >
        > Python API documentation is available [here](http://appknox.org/appknox-python/).
        >
        
        
        ## Installation
        
        appknox-python is officially supported on python 3.5 & 3.6. pip is the recommended way to install appknox-python.
        
        ```
        pip install appknox
        ```
        
        ## Usage
        
        ```
        $ appknox
        Usage: appknox [OPTIONS] COMMAND [ARGS]...
        
          Command line wrapper for the Appknox API
        
        Options:
          -v, --verbose  Specify log verbosity.
          --help         Show this message and exit.
        
        Commands:
          analyses       List analyses for file
          files          List files for project
          login          Log in and save session credentials
          logout         Delete session credentials
          organizations  List organizations
          projects       List projects
          report         Download report for file
          upload         Upload and scan package
          switch_organization  Switch organization in CLI instance
          vulnerability  Get vulnerability
          whoami         Show session info
        ```
        
        ### Authentication
        
        Log in to appknox CLI using your [secure.appknox.com](https://secure.appknox.com/) credentials.
        
        ```
        $ appknox login
        Username: viren
        Password:
        Logged in to https://api.appknox.com
        ```
        
        #### Using Environment Variables
        
        Instead of `login` we can use environment variables for authentication. This will be useful for scenarios such as CI/CD setup.
        
        ```
        $ export APPKNOX_ACCESS_TOKEN=aaaabbbbbcccddeeeffgghhh
        $ export APPKNOX_ORGANIZATION_ID=2
        ```
        
        Supported variables are:
        
        | Environment variable | Value |
        |----|-----|
        | `APPKNOX_ACCESS_TOKEN` | Access token can be generated from Appknox dashboard _(Settings → Developer Settings → Generate token)_. |
        | `APPKNOX_HOST` | Defaults to `https://api.appknox.com` |
        | `APPKNOX_ORGANIZATION_ID` | Your Appknox organization id |
        
        
        ### Data fetch & actions
        
        | Available commands | Use |
        |--------------------|-----|
        | `organizations` | List organizations of user |
        | `projects` | List projects user has access to |
        | `files <project_id>` | List files for a project |
        | `analyses <file_id>` | List analyses for a file |
        | `vulnerability <vulnerability_id>` | Get vulnerability detail |
        | `owasp <owasp_id>` | Get OWASP detail |
        | `upload <path_to_app_package>` | Upload app file from given path |
        | `rescan <file_id>` | Rescan a file (this will create a new file under the same project.) |
        
        
        Example:
        
        ```
        $ appknox organizations
          id  name
        ----  -------
           2  MyOrganization
        
        $ appknox projects
          id  created_on             file_count  package_name                     platform  updated_on
        ----  -------------------  ------------  -----------------------------  ----------  -------------------
           3  2017-06-23 07:19:26             3  org.owasp.goatdroid.fourgoats           0  2017-06-23 07:26:55
           4  2017-06-27 08:27:54             2  com.appknox.mfva                        0  2017-06-27 08:30:04
        
        $ appknox files 4
          id  name      version    version_code
        ----  ------  ---------  --------------
           6  MFVA            1               6
           7  MFVA            1               6
        ```

        ## Development
        ### Update docs
        
        Install [sphinx-autobuild](https://github.com/GaretJax/sphinx-autobuild):
        ```
        pip install sphinx-autobuild
        ```
        
        Build docs:
        ```
        sphinx-autobuild -p 9009 -b html sphinx-docs docs
        ```
